  • 摘要:This paper presents an investigation on the enhancement of electrical insulations ofpower cables materials using a new multi-nanoparticles technique. It has been studied theeffect of adding specified types and concentrations of nanoparticles to polymeric materialssuch as XLPE for controlling on electric and dielectric performance. Prediction of effectivedielectric constant has been done for the new nanocomposites based on Interphase PowerLaw (IPL) model. The multi-nanoparticles technique has been succeeded for enhancingelectric and dielectric performance of power cables insulation compared with addingindividual nanoparticles. Finally, it has been investigated on electric field distribution in thenew proposed modern insulations for three-phase core belted power cables.
